What is the Connection Between Fat Burn and Body Temperature?

When it comes to understanding the relationship between fat burn and body temperature, the key lies in our metabolism. Metabolism is the process by which our bodies convert food into energy. It consists of two stages: anabolism (building up) and catabolism (breaking down).

  • Basal Metabolic Rate (BMR): This is the number of calories your body burns at rest to maintain vital functions, such as breathing and digestion. This rate can be influenced by several factors, including age, gender, and body composition.

  • Thermogenesis: This is the production of heat in the body, which plays a crucial role in burning calories. It can be divided into two types:

  • Shivering thermogenesis: Triggered by cold temperatures.
  • Non-shivering thermogenesis: Occurs when brown adipose tissue generates heat through metabolic processes.

How Does Exercise Affect Body Temperature?

Exercise is one of the most effective ways to elevate body temperature and consequently increase fat burn.

During physical activity, especially high-intensity workouts, the body generates heat due to:

  • Increased heart rate
  • Enhanced muscle contractions
  • Elevated metabolic processes

As your body temperature rises, the core temperature further stimulates your metabolism, encouraging greater fat utilization. Activities such as:

  • Aerobic exercises (running, cycling, swimming)
  • Interval training (HIIT)
  • Strength training (weight lifting)

are particularly effective at boosting body temperature.

Can External Factors Influence Body Temperature?

Yes, several external factors can influence body temperature and aid in maximizing fat burn:

Environment

  • Hot Weather: Exercising in warmer environments can promote sweating and increase body temperature, enhancing fat burn.
  • Cold Weather: Conversely, colder settings can trigger thermogenesis, prompting your body to burn fat for warmth.

Clothing

Wearing appropriate athletic clothing can help regulate body temperature.

  • Breathable Fabrics facilitate heat dissipation.
  • Thermal Wear may be beneficial in colder climates to maintain body warmth, enhancing fat burn during exercise.

Nutrition

Certain foods can influence body temperature and metabolic rate:

  • Spicy Foods: Incorporating spices like chili peppers can boost thermogenesis.
  • Protein-Rich Foods: Foods high in protein require more energy to digest, contributing to an increased metabolic rate.

Supplementation

Some supplements may assist in raising body temperature, thus promoting fat burn.

  • Caffeine: Found in coffee and teas, caffeine is a known stimulant that can elevate metabolism.
  • Green Tea Extract: Rich in catechins, this has been linked to higher fat oxidation rates during exercise.
